This screen is used to access and control the four sweep detectors.
For readout of large amounts of detector memory, see Matlab Detector readout for the Matlab interface, or Socket Detector readout for the underlying socket API.

FIR delay | :DET:FIR_DELAY_S | This can be set to the group delay of the FIR filter so that this delay is compensated for in the detector. However, we have discovered at DLS that setting this to anything other than 0 is confusing. | |||||||||
ADC no fill length | :ADC:REJECT_COUNT_S | This is a copy of the fill reject length control on the ADC Setup page. | |||||||||
Captured | :DET:SAMPLES | This records the number of samples captured in the last sweep. | |||||||||
Underrun | :DET:UNDERRUN | This should never indicate anything other than "Ok", an error here indicates a worrying internal FPGA problem, or possibly an unreasonably small bunch count. | |||||||||
Waveforms | :DET:FILL_WAVEFORM_S | This is a fudge to help EDM, and should otherwise be set to "Truncated". This will probably be deleted. |
